linux启动mongodb命令
-
在Linux系统中启动MongoDB,通常需要以下步骤:
1. 打开终端,以root权限或具有sudo权限的用户身份登录。
2. 确保MongoDB已经正确安装在你的Linux系统上。你可以使用以下命令来检查MongoDB的安装情况:
“`
mongod –version
“`如果成功安装了MongoDB,会显示MongoDB的版本信息。
3. 在终端中输入以下命令来启动MongoDB服务:
“`
sudo systemctl start mongod
“`如果你不是以root权限登录,可能需要输入密码来确认操作。
4. MongoDB服务启动后,可以使用以下命令来检查MongoDB的状态:
“`
sudo systemctl status mongod
“`如果MongoDB正在运行,会显示Active状态。
如果出现了启动错误或者MongoDB未成功启动,可以查看MongoDB的日志文件来获取详细的错误信息。日志文件的路径通常为`/var/log/mongodb/mongod.log`。
5. 此外,你还可以使用以下命令来启动MongoDB服务并指定配置文件路径:
“`
sudo systemctl start mongod –config /path/to/mongod.conf
“`其中,`/path/to/mongod.conf`是你自己的配置文件路径。
注意:以上命令基于使用systemd系统管理器来管理服务的Linux发行版,如CentOS、Ubuntu等。如果你使用的是其他Linux发行版或不是使用systemd来管理服务,可以使用相应的命令来启动MongoDB服务。
总结:
以上就是在Linux系统中启动MongoDB的步骤。通过执行适当的命令,你可以启动MongoDB服务并且开始使用MongoDB数据库。
2年前 -
在Linux系统上启动MongoDB的命令是”mongod”。以下是在Linux中启动MongoDB的具体步骤:
1. 打开终端:点击桌面上的终端图标或者按下Ctrl+Alt+T来打开终端。
2. 切换到MongoDB安装目录:使用”cd”命令切换到MongoDB的安装目录。默认情况下,MongoDB安装到”/usr/bin”目录。
3. 启动MongoDB服务器:在终端中输入以下命令来启动MongoDB服务器:
“`
sudo mongod
“`
使用”sudo”命令以管理员权限运行该命令,因为MongoDB需要访问系统资源。4. 检查MongoDB是否成功启动:启动之后,终端会显示一些信息,包括监听的端口号和数据存储目录等。如果没有显示错误信息,说明MongoDB成功启动。
5. 可选项:除了直接使用”mongod”命令启动MongoDB,还可以使用其他参数来定制MongoDB的启动配置。例如,可以指定MongoDB的数据存储目录、监听的端口号等。以下是一些常用的选项:
– “–dbpath”:指定数据存储目录。
– “–port”:指定监听的端口号。
– “–bind_ip”:指定允许访问MongoDB的IP地址。注意:在启动MongoDB之前,确保已经按照官方文档正确安装MongoDB,并且已经创建了数据存储目录。另外,如果之前已经启动了MongoDB服务器,需要先停止服务器再进行启动。可以使用”sudo service mongod stop”命令停止MongoDB服务器。
2年前 -
在Linux上启动MongoDB可以通过以下几个步骤完成:
1. 打开终端或命令行窗口。
2. 切换到MongoDB的安装目录。可以使用命令`cd`来切换目录。例如,如果MongoDB安装在默认的位置`/usr/local/mongodb`,则可以使用以下命令切换到该目录:
“`
cd /usr/local/mongodb
“`3. 运行MongoDB服务器。可以使用MongoDB提供的`mongod`命令来启动服务器。例如,可以使用以下命令来启动服务器:
“`
./bin/mongod
“`该命令会启动MongoDB的默认配置。如果你希望使用自定义配置文件,可以使用`–config`选项指定配置文件的路径。例如:
“`
./bin/mongod –config /path/to/mongodb.conf
“`4. MongoDB服务器启动后,可以通过新开一个终端或命令行窗口,使用以下命令连接到服务器:
“`
./bin/mongo
“`如果指定了非默认的主机和端口,可以使用以下命令连接到服务器:
“`
./bin/mongo –host hostname –port portnumber
“`这样就成功连接到了MongoDB服务器,并可以开始使用MongoDB的命令行客户端进行操作。
5. 在MongoDB命令行客户端上可以执行各种数据库相关的操作。例如,可以创建数据库、创建集合、插入数据、查询数据等等。
示例:
– 创建数据库:
“`
use mydb
“`– 创建集合:
“`
db.createCollection(“mycollection”)
“`– 插入数据:
“`
db.mycollection.insertOne({name: “John”, age: 30})
“`– 查询数据:
“`
db.mycollection.find()
“`6. 完成操作后,可以通过在MongoDB命令行客户端上输入`exit`命令来退出客户端。然后可以使用`Ctrl+C`来停止MongoDB服务器。
这样,就完成了在Linux上启动MongoDB的过程。根据实际需求,还可以在启动命令中指定其他参数来满足特定需求,如设置日志文件路径、开启身份验证、开启复制集等。请参考MongoDB官方文档获取更多详细信息。
2年前